The AI Image Generation Landscape
A Brief History
AI image generation exploded into public consciousness with OpenAI's DALL-E in 2021, followed by Stable Diffusion's open-source release in 2022 and Midjourney's Discord-based community in 2022-2023. Each took different philosophical approaches:
- DALL-E: Prioritized accessibility and safety, integrated into consumer products
- Midjourney: Focused on artistic quality and community, accessible via Discord
- Stable Diffusion: Emphasized open-source accessibility, control, and local deployment
Today, these platforms have matured significantly, with new entrants like Adobe Firefly, Google Gemini, and Ideogram adding specialized capabilities.

DALL-E 3 (via ChatGPT and Copilot)
Overview: DALL-E 3 represents OpenAI's latest image generation technology, accessible through ChatGPT Plus, Microsoft Copilot, and the OpenAI API. Unlike earlier versions, DALL-E 3 is deeply integrated with GPT-4's language understanding.
Key Strengths:
1. Prompt Understanding - DALL-E 3's most significant advantage is its exceptional ability to understand complex, nuanced prompts. Because it's built on the same language model as ChatGPT, it interprets subtleties that confuse other generators. Ambiguous requests, specific artistic references, and complex compositions are handled reliably.
2. Text Rendering - DALL-E 3 sets the standard for generating legible text within images. Signage, book covers, logos, and any image requiring accurate text are handled with unprecedented accuracy.
3. Character Consistency - Through ChatGPT's conversation interface, users can maintain consistent characters across multiple generations—a feature critical for storytelling, branding, and game development.
4. Safety and Moderation - DALL-E 3 implements robust content filters, making it suitable for commercial applications where inappropriate content is unacceptable.
5. Seamless Integration - Available directly within ChatGPT and Copilot, requiring no separate subscription or complex workflow.
Weaknesses:
- Limited style variety compared to Midjourney's artistic range
- Less fine-grained control than Stable Diffusion
- Outputs feel "safe" and may lack edge
- Resolution limited to 1024x1024 (though upscaling available)
Pricing: Included with ChatGPT Plus ($20/month) or Copilot Pro; API pricing available.
Best For: Commercial content, marketing materials, users who prioritize prompt accuracy, text-heavy images, integrated workflow within ChatGPT.
Midjourney
Overview: Midjourney, developed by the independent research lab of the same name, operates primarily through Discord. It has cultivated a passionate community of artists and designers who value its distinctive aesthetic sensibility.
Key Strengths:
1. Artistic Quality - Midjourney's aesthetic is widely considered superior for artistic, painterly, and stylized imagery. The model produces images with intentional composition, pleasing color palettes, and sophisticated lighting that often surpass competitors.
2. Style Range - From photorealistic portraits to anime, concept art, and abstract compositions, Midjourney handles an exceptional range of styles. Its "--style" parameters allow precise control over the artistic direction.
3. Community and Inspiration - The Discord-based interface, while unconventional, creates a vibrant community where users share prompts, techniques, and inspiration. The "/imagine" channel shows what others are creating, accelerating learning.
4. Upscaling and Variations - Midjourney offers robust upscaling to high resolutions and excellent variation controls for iterating on successful concepts.
5. V6 and Beyond - The latest versions have dramatically improved photorealism, anatomical accuracy, and prompt adherence while maintaining artistic sensibility.
Weaknesses:
- Discord-only interface can be unintuitive for newcomers
- No native integration with other tools
- Prompting requires learning specific syntax
- Less text rendering capability than DALL-E
- Public by default (though private modes available)
Pricing: Starting at $10/month for Basic; $30/month for Standard; $60/month for Pro; $120/month for Mega.
Best For: Artistic projects, concept art, illustrators, photographers, designers seeking distinctive aesthetics, community learning.
Stable Diffusion
Overview: Stable Diffusion, developed by Stability AI, is the leading open-source image generation ecosystem. Unlike its competitors, Stable Diffusion can be run locally, fine-tuned on custom datasets, and extended with countless community-developed tools.
Key Strengths:
1. Maximum Control - Stable Diffusion offers unprecedented control through dozens of parameters, custom models, and extensions. Advanced users can control every aspect of generation.
2. Custom Models and LoRAs - The community has created thousands of specialized models (checkpoints) and LoRAs (Low-Rank Adaptations) for specific styles, subjects, and applications. There's a model for nearly anything.
3. Inpainting and Outpainting - Stable Diffusion excels at editing existing images—removing objects, extending backgrounds, and fixing details with precision.
4. Local Deployment - Running locally means no censorship, no subscription, complete privacy, and offline capability. For sensitive commercial work, this is invaluable.
5. ComfyUI and Advanced Workflows - Node-based interfaces like ComfyUI allow creation of complex pipelines that other platforms cannot match.
6. Free and Open - The core technology remains freely available under permissive licenses.
Weaknesses:
- Steep learning curve
- Requires technical knowledge for local setup
- Quality varies significantly based on model selection
- No unified interface—dozens of frontends available
- Hardware requirements for local running
Pricing: Free for local use; cloud services like Leonardo.ai, DreamStudio, and Replicate offer paid access.
Best For: Technical users, artists requiring maximum control, commercial applications requiring privacy, custom workflows, researchers, anyone willing to invest in learning.
Google Gemini
Overview: Google's Gemini includes native image generation capabilities integrated across Google's ecosystem. Unlike other platforms, Gemini generates images within the same interface as text and conversation.
Key Strengths:
1. Native Multimodal Integration - Gemini's image generation isn't a separate model bolted on—it's integrated with the language model. This enables sophisticated workflows where images are generated based on analyzed existing images.
2. Google Ecosystem Integration - Generated images appear directly in Google Workspace (Docs, Slides, Gmail), making it seamless for business users.
3. Real-time Collaboration - Integration with Google Drive and sharing features enables team workflows not available elsewhere.
4. Factual Accuracy - For images requiring specific entities (landmarks, products, etc.), Gemini's connection to Google's Knowledge Graph provides superior accuracy.
Weaknesses:
- Less artistic range than Midjourney
- Less control than Stable Diffusion
- Newer to image generation, ecosystem less mature
- Subject to Google's content policies
Pricing: Included with Gemini Advanced ($19.99/month) and Google Workspace business tiers.
Best For: Google Workspace users, business presentations, workflows requiring text and image integration, factual imagery.
Emerging Competitors
Adobe Firefly: Integrated into Creative Cloud, Firefly excels at commercial applications like template-based design, vector graphics, and seamless Photoshop integration. Its focus on commercially safe, licensed training data appeals to enterprise users.
Ideogram: Specializes in exceptional text rendering and typography-focused images, often surpassing even DALL-E for text-heavy designs.
Leonardo.ai: Offers a polished interface with strong game asset and concept art capabilities, popular among indie game developers.
Flux (Black Forest Labs): The newest serious competitor, Flux offers exceptional photorealism and prompt adherence with open-source models approaching Stable Diffusion's flexibility.

Advanced Techniques
Prompt Engineering Across Platforms
Each platform uses different prompt syntax:
DALL-E: Natural language; describe exactly what you want. "A photorealistic portrait of a woman with freckles, natural lighting, shallow depth of field"
Midjourney: Descriptive prompts plus parameters. photorealistic portrait woman freckles --style raw --stylize 250 --ar 3:4
Stable Diffusion: Prompt + negative prompt. (masterpiece, best quality:1.2), photorealistic portrait, woman, freckles, natural lighting Negative: (worst quality, low quality:1.4)
Workflow Optimization
Professional users increasingly combine platforms:
- Concept with Midjourney - Generate artistic concepts
- Refine with Stable Diffusion - Use inpainting and custom models
- Text with DALL-E - Add accurate text elements
- Finalize in Photoshop/After Effects - Professional finishing
The Future of AI Image Generation
Several trends will shape 2026 and beyond:
1. Video Integration
The boundary between image and video generation is dissolving. Platforms like Runway, Pika, and OpenAI's Sora (now integrated) enable consistent character and style generation across both.
2. Real-time Generation
Latency is dropping dramatically. Real-time generation for gaming, virtual production, and interactive experiences is becoming viable.
3. 3D Asset Generation
Beyond 2D images, AI-generated 3D models, textures, and environments are maturing, with implications for gaming, VR, and product design.
4. Commercial Safety
Enterprise adoption requires copyright-clear training data. Adobe Firefly's approach and emerging licensing frameworks will shape commercial use.
5. Local Deployment
As hardware improves, running high-quality image generation locally on consumer devices will become standard, enabling privacy and offline capabilities.
